Agartala, Oct 20, 2024, By Our Correspondent


Chief Minister Manik Saha on Sunday asserted the prevailing law and order situation in the northeastern state is normal with the law enforcement agencies taking steps against the crime.The Chief Minister’s assertion came days after death of a tribal man due custodial torture by police, murder of a shopkeeper in Agartala and communal tension in Kadamtala and Panisgar in North Tripura district.“Security to the people tops the government’s agenda. Many people say many things but the law and order situation in the state is normal according to the crime graph. Incident does take place but the police are also taking action as per the law”, he told the reporters.Saha who joined the party’s membership drive in his home constituency- Town Bardowali said the government will augment if there is any loopholes on the party of the intelligence wing of the police.“The party’s ongoing membership drive has received massive response among the people. Around 6 lakh people have already enrolled their names as member of the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) in the northeastern state while target is 12 lakh. Over 13,000 people have registered their names with the BJP in my constituency”, he said.He said the party has initiated process to carry on membership drive on off-line mode due to lack of facility for on-line registration of membership especially in rural areas where the people either don’t have mobile phone or internet facility
